According to Ayurveda, cherimoya provides cooling effects to the body. It is known to balance pitta, quench thirst, stop vomiting, nourish, satiate, and is beneficial for the heart. The fruit is associated with Lord Rama and Sita, as it is believed that Sita offered this forest fruit to Rama during their exile.
